“Here it is Madrid!”, “eternal champion” … The Spanish press salutes the new coronation of Real Madrid

Four years after the last Champions League final between Real Madrid and Liverpool, spectators at the Stade de France – at least those who were able to enter – witnessed a similar outcome on Saturday evening. Thanks to a goal from Vinicius Junior in the second half, Karim Benzema’s teammates won the 14th C1 in the history of the Madrid club (1-0). Logically, these are celebrated, Sunday, May 29, by the Spanish press.

“This is Madrid!” : Marca rooms PSG

On the front page of its daily edition, the sports daily brand welcomes this new success of the men of Carlo Ancelotti, already nicknamed “the Champions League comebacks”after the path strewn with pitfalls of the Merengues throughout their European campaign.

For its part, the daily AS is more sober, welcoming a “eternal champion” in one, which is displayed, once is not custom, all in width. We see captain Marcelo, replacing Saturday, lifting the Cup with big ears surrounded by his partners. It was the last match with the Madrid club for the Brazilian left-back who, like Benzema, won the fifth Champions League of his career.

After this new continental coronation of the “White House” on the lawn of the Stade de France, the daily also does not miss the opportunity to scratch the PSG by taking up the slogan of the Parisian club (“Here it is Paris”) to turn it into “This is Madrid!”. Further proof that the tensions of the last few days around the non-transfer of Kylian Mbappé to the Spanish capital have not been completely forgotten. For his part, the president of Real, Florentino Pérez, did not want to dwell on the subject Kylian Mbappé at the microphone of the Catalan media Sport after the meeting: “Today, Mbappé does not exist. Real Madrid exists, it’s a celebration for the club and its players, who have just been crowned European champions”.

For the Catalan press, Thibaut Courtois at the top of the bill

Precisely, the famous daily close to Barça has chosen to honor the strong man of this Champions League final, namely the Madrid goalkeeper Thibaut Courtois. Decisive on several occasions in front of Sadio Mané or Mohamed Salah, the Belgian extinguished all the attempts of the Reds attackers. Impassable, the 30-year-old goalkeeper put his teammates on the path to success in Paris. With him, it was impossible for this C1 to escape Real.

The bell sound is similar on the side of the Mundo Deportivo, another Catalan sports daily. The headline this Sunday is even more explicit: “Courtois offers the Champions League to Real”. Difficult to be more clear.
